As much as we love plasmas' image quality here at CNET, there's no denying that they're power hogs . However, at CES 2009 we've seen several plasma manufacturers showing off new energy-efficient panels. Like Panasonic's NeoPDP plasmas, the Samsung PNB550 series of plasmas claim to consume nearly 50 percent less energy compared to past models. Here are the full details.Minimize

Sony PFM-42V1

This 42 Plasma monitor is stylish and rugged. PFM42V1A/S is equipped with a WVGA panel (852 x 480 pixels), a 7W digital audio amplifier and picture and picture (1 video and 1 pc) capability.This is a 42 plasma display. This display is intended for high altitude use/locations. This display is available with a silver bezel only.Minimize
